Transaction 08d11470028fa6acc6f2941e271fb6e9e20b7c64b1436bb98c9a91f1eb1183ac

block
7d7d3d5800677c920d9e87234c5d299ec77c679690c9b1433c35e2462835a47c

4 Inputs

17 Outputs